87% Cabernet Sauvignon, 5% Merlot, 4% Malbec, 3% Cabernet Franc, 1% Petit Verdot. Ridiculously heavy bottle. Meaty, interesting nose with great density. Rich and complex but not sweet. The Malbec ingredient is interesting and not too obvious. I should think this will age well. (JR)
Fantastic aromatics with blackberries, blackcurrants and iodine. Licorice, too. Medium to fulll body, fine and velvety tannins and a very polished and gorgeous finish. Caressing and dialed in. Why wait? An intellectual wine here. Lovely now.
The 2014 Proprietary Red Wine is a blend of 87% Cabernet Sauvignon, 4% Cabernet Franc and the rest Petit Verdot, Merlot and Malbec, again, showing slightly less depth than its two surrounding siblings, but beautiful pure fruit, silky, velvety tannins, a layered mouthfeel and deep blackcurrant and black cherry fruit intermixed with cedar wood, fruitcake and smoky oak. This is a terrific wine as well and it will be the fastest out of the gate in terms of evolution – drinking beautifully for the next 15+ years.
